ルーティングプロトコルについての質問
ITの初心者
ルーティングプロトコルはどのようにしてネットワーク間の経路を決定するのですか?
IT・PC専門家
ルーティングプロトコルは、ルーターが互いに情報を交換し、経路の優先順位やコストを評価することで、データの最適なルーティングを決定します。各ルーターは、受け取ったデータパケットの情報をもとに、最も効率的な経路を選択します。
ITの初心者
BGPとOSPFの違いは何ですか?
IT・PC専門家
BGP(Border Gateway Protocol)は、異なる自律システム間での経路選択に使用されるプロトコルで、主にインターネットで利用されています。一方、OSPF(Open Shortest Path First)は、同一自律システム内でのルーティングに使用され、リンクステート方式を採用して効率的な経路を計算します。
ルーティングプロトコルとは何か
ルーティングプロトコルは、ネットワーク間でデータをどのように効率的に送信するかを決定する規則です。
BGPとOSPFはその主要な例です。
ルーティングプロトコルとは、異なるネットワーク間でデータをどのように送り届けるかを管理するための規則や手法のことを指します。
これにより、データは目的地まで効率的に到達することができます。
ネットワークには、多くのルーターと呼ばれるデバイスが存在し、これらのルーターが協力して最適な経路を決定します。
ルーティングプロトコルは、これらのデバイスが情報を交換し、自身の経路情報を更新するためのルールを提供します。
代表的なルーティングプロトコルとしては、BGP(Border Gateway Protocol)とOSPF(Open Shortest Path First)が挙げられます。
BGPはインターネットのバックボーンで広く使用され、複数の自治システムを結ぶ際に効果を発揮します。
一方、OSPFは主に同一の自治システム内でのルーティングに用いられ、高速で効率的なルートを選定します。
これらのプロトコルは、それぞれ異なる形式や処理方法を持ちながら、ネットワークの運用に重要な役割を果たしています。
BGP(ボーダーゲートウェイプロトコル)の基本
BGPはインターネットのルーティングにおいて非常に重要なプロトコルです。
大規模なネットワーク環境での経路選択を最適化する役割を担っています。
BGP(ボーダーゲートウェイプロトコル)は、異なるネットワーク間での情報交換を行うためのルーティングプロトコルです。
主にインターネット上のルーター同士が使用し、どの経路を使ってデータを送信するかを決定します。
BGPは「経路ベース」のプロトコルであり、各ルーターが全体のネットワーク構成を把握し、最適な経路を選択するために多くの情報を交換します。
BGPは経路選択に多くの要因を考慮します。
これには、経路のパス長やリモートアドレスの属性、経路の優先度などがあります。
結果として、BGPは柔軟性があり、様々なネットワーク環境に対応できます。
このプロトコルは、特にISP(インターネットサービスプロバイダー)や大規模な企業ネットワークにおいて、経路のコントロールや冗長性の確保が求められる場面で必要不可欠です。
OSPF(オープンショートパスファースト)の基本
OSPFは、ネットワーク内でのルート選択を効率的に行うためのプロトコルです。
各ルーターが独自に情報を収集し、最短経路を計算します。
信頼性が高く、大規模ネットワークに適しています。
OSPF(オープンショートパスファースト)は、ルーティングプロトコルの一つで、大規模ネットワークでの効率的なデータ転送を実現するために設計されています。
OSPFは、各ルーターがネットワーク内の他のルーターから情報を収集し、最短経路を計算する「リンク状態ルーティング」方式を採用しています。
この方式では、各ルーターが隣接するルーターに対してリンク状態の情報を共有し、それを基に全体のネットワークトポロジーを把握します。
これにより、各ルーターは自らのルーティングテーブルを構築し、最適なパスを選択できます。
OSPFの大きな特徴としては、階層型のネットワーク設計(エリア)を支援することがあります。
これにより、ルーターの数が多くても効率よくルーティング情報を管理でき、スケーラビリティが向上します。
また、OSPFはルーティング情報の更新が迅速で、変化に強く、比較的低い遅延で通信を行えます。
これらの特性から、OSPFは企業の内部ネットワークやISPなど、多くのシーンで広く利用されています。
BGPとOSPFの主な違い
BGP(Border Gateway Protocol)とOSPF(Open Shortest Path First)は、ネットワークルーティングの主要なプロトコルです。
BGPはインターネットの自律システム間での情報のやり取りに使われ、OSPFは同じ自律システム内での効率的なルーティングを実現します。
BGPとOSPFは、ネットワークルーティングに広く使用されていますが、それぞれ異なる目的と特性を持っています。
BGPは主に異なるネットワーク(自律システム)間の通信を管理するためのプロトコルです。
これにより、異なるISP間でのデータのルーティングが可能になります。
BGPはパス属性を使用して、どのルートが最も効果的であるかを決定し、インターネット全体の経路選択を行います。
一方、OSPFは同じ自律システム内での通信に特化したプロトコルです。
OSPFはリンクステート型のプロトコルで、各ルーターがネットワーク全体のトポロジー情報を持ち、自分がどのようにデータをルーティングするかを決定します。
そのため、OSPFは大規模かつ複雑なネットワークで効率的に機能し、高速な収束時間を提供します。
まとめると、BGPは異なるネットワーク間のルーティングを担当し、OSPFは同じネットワーク内でのルーティングを行います。
これらの違いを理解することは、効果的なネットワーク設計において重要です。
ルーティングプロトコルの選び方
ルーティングプロトコルは、ネットワークの設計や規模、目的に応じて選ぶ必要があります。
BGPとOSPFはそれぞれ異なる特性があり、用途によって使い分けが重要です。
ルーティングプロトコルを選ぶ際には、ネットワークの規模や運用の目的を考慮することが重要です。
BGP(Border Gateway Protocol)は、インターネットのような大規模なネットワークで使用される外部ルーティングプロトコルです。
多くの自治体間でルート情報を交換し、伝送経路を最適化します。
一方、OSPF(Open Shortest Path First)は、内部ルーティングプロトコルとして使用され、同じネットワーク内のルーター間で効率的に情報を交換します。
小規模なネットワークや社内のLANではOSPFが適していますが、大規模なインターネット接続を持つ場合はBGPが必要です。
選択肢が異なるため、システムの拡張性やメンテナンス性も考えるべきポイントです。
また、セキュリティの観点から、どのプロトコルがより安全に運用できるかも重要な要素となります。
このように、特定の用途や条件に基づいて選ぶことで、その後の運用がスムーズになります。
ルーティングプロトコルの実用例と導入効果
ルーティングプロトコルには主にBGPとOSPFがあります。
BGPは主にインターネットのルーティングに使われ、OSPFは企業内のネットワークで効率的にパケットを送るのに役立ちます。
それぞれのメリットを理解することで、適切な選択が可能になります。
ルーティングプロトコルは、ネットワーク内でデータが効率的に伝送されるために不可欠です。
例えば、BGP(Border Gateway Protocol)は主にインターネットのバックボーンで使用され、異なるネットワーク間の経路情報を交換します。
これにより、ユーザーは異なるISP(インターネットサービスプロバイダー)を経由しても適切な経路でデータを送受信できます。
一方、OSPF(Open Shortest Path First)は、地理的に限られた企業のネットワークやデータセンターでよく使われます。
このプロトコルは、同一ネットワーク内のルーター間で効率的に経路情報を共有し、最も短い経路を選ぶことで、データの遅延を最小限に抑えます。
実際に導入すると、BGPはインターネット全体の冗長性と安定性を高め、OSPFは企業内ネットワークのパフォーマンスを向上させます。
その結果、システムの信頼性が向上し、ビジネスがスムーズに進行することにつながります。
また、これらのプロトコルを適切に理解し使用することで、運用コストの削減やトラブルシューティングの効率化も期待できます。